WebFake news is a term used to describe fictional news stories that are made up to support certain agendas. Understanding what fake news and misinformation looks like can help you to avoid sharing it and there are red flags you can look out for. It’s everyone’s responsibility to call out fake news, to keep themselves and their community safe.

WebThe other kind of fake news is misinformation, which is spread innocently despite being incorrect. In the first 3 months of 2024, nearly 6 000 people around the globe were hospitalized because of coronavirus misinformation, recent research suggests. During this period, researchers say at least 800 people may have died due to misinformation related to COVID-19*.
